Police arrest 21 people in joint enforcement operation

SINGAPORE: Police have arrested 21 people in a 21-hour joint enforcement operation that started at 7am on Tuesday.
The operation involved checks at public entertainment outlets and housing estates in Sembawang, Yishun, Ang Mo Kio, Hougang, Punggol and Serangoon.
11 people were arrested for drug-related offences, while 10 others were arrested for offences under the Common Gaming Houses Act.
Three entertainment outlets were also found to have breached licensing conditions.
Police said the 10 persons arrested for offences under the Common Gaming Houses Act are aged between 42 and 68 years old.
One of them would be charged in court on Thursday for operating a common gaming house, while five of them would be charged for gaming in a common gaming house.
Investigations against the other four persons are ongoing. - CNA/gn
